Google официально переименовала свою экспериментальную облачную IDE Project IDX в Firebase Studio. Ребрендинг, случившийся на Google Cloud Next, принес не только новое имя, но и глубокую интеграцию с Gemini и экосистемой Firebase. Для тех, кто привык кодить «на вайбе» через браузер, это мощный апдейт, но в мобильной разработке всё еще остаются «бутылочные горлышки».
Что такое Firebase Studio?
Это полноценная среда разработки в облаке на базе Code OSS (открытая версия VS Code). Главная фишка — App Prototyping Agent. Вы скармливаете нейронке описание текстом или даже скриншот наброска от руки, а Gemini генерирует рабочее приложение.
Однако для вайбкодеров, нацеленных на App Store и Google Play, есть важный нюанс: на данный момент агент прототипирования создает только веб-приложения на Next.js. Поддержка мобильных фреймворков вроде Flutter или React Native заявлена в планах, но пока не реализована.
Ограничения для мобильных разработчиков
Несмотря на поддержку воркспейсов для React Native и Flutter, Firebase Studio — это всё еще IDE, а не полноценный конвейер для публикации. Вот основные «но»:
- Нет сборки бинарников: Инструмент не умеет генерировать APK или IPA файлы. Чтобы собрать приложение, вам все равно понадобятся внешние сервисы вроде EAS Build или локальные Xcode и Android Studio.
- Лимиты воркспейсов: В бесплатной версии доступно всего 2 мобильных воркспейса (React Native/Flutter). Для расширения до 30 проектов придется выложить $24.99 в месяц за Premium-подписку.
- AI-ограничения: Пока Gemini отлично пишет код, она не может автоматически настроить нативные зависимости или сертификаты для сторов.
Контекст для вайбкодеров
Если ваша цель — быстро собрать веб-сервис с бэкендом на Firebase, то Studio — это маст-хэв. Она избавляет от настройки окружения и дает крутой контекстный AI.
Но если вы строите мобильный продукт здесь и сейчас, Firebase Studio послужит лишь удобным редактором кода. Для полноценного «no-code/low-code» пути к релизу в сторы придется смотреть в сторону альтернатив вроде Natively, которые закрывают вопрос компиляции билдов и интеграции нативных функций устройства за считанные минуты.
Итог: стоит ли переходить?
Firebase Studio — это огромный шаг вперед для облачной разработки. Google явно метит в создание единого хаба, где AI пишет код, а Firebase его хостит.
«Firebase Studio — мощная IDE для веба и бэкенда. Но если вам нужно нативное мобильное приложение с доступом к функциям девайса — вам все еще нужен специфический инструментарий», — отмечает Тимоти Линдблом, основатель Natively.
Для сообщества VibeCoderz это означает одно: инструмент крут для прототипирования логики, но «магической кнопки» для публикации мобилок в один клик Google пока не завезла.